Nomad Premium Line
Triple Cask Blended Whisky
Golden Blue International announced on the 23rd that it has launched "Nomad Reserve 10," a new lineup of the sherry-finished whisky "Nomad Outland Whisky" (hereafter "Nomad") from Gonzalez Byass in Spain.
This new product is a premium line of "Nomad," the only outland whisky available in Korea. It is a triple cask blended whisky that undergoes three distinct maturation processes over a minimum of 10 years.
First, the blending components?malt whisky and grain whisky?are matured for at least six years in ex-bourbon casks in the cool climate of Scotland. After this first maturation, the base spirit is blended in optimal proportions and then transferred to Jerez, Spain, the home of sherry wine, which has a mild climate. There, it undergoes a second maturation for at least two years in sweet Pedro Ximenez sherry casks. After being carefully selected, the spirit, which has already undergone the first and second maturation in Scotland and Jerez, Spain, is then matured for at least another two years in Matusalem VORS casks that are over 30 years old. Matusalem casks are a very rare type of cask used to produce "Matusalem VORS Sherry Wine," which is aged for 30 years. Compared to regular sherry-finished whiskies, these casks impart a much richer and more complex aroma as well as a deeper flavor.

"Nomad Reserve 10" is being released in a 700ml bottle with an alcohol content of 43.1%. It will first be introduced through major hypermarkets and home-use channels such as smart order systems, and then expand its consumer reach by entering the nightlife market.
